NVD Description

Note: Versions mentioned in the description apply only to the upstream virt:rhel/qemu-kvm-core package and not the virt:rhel/qemu-kvm-core package as distributed by RHEL. See How to fix? for RHEL:8 relevant fixed versions and status.

NVIDIA Display Driver for Linux contains a vulnerability where an attacker might be able to use a race condition to escalate privileges. A successful exploit of this vulnerability might lead to code execution, escalation of privileges, data tampering, denial of service, and information disclosure.
